Hope When I’m Confused Matthew 1:18-25

Matthew 1:18-25

  1. Put yourself in Joseph’s position, would you have reacted any differently to Mary’s mysterious pregnancy? How does Joseph’s resolve outlined in verse 19 speak to his character?
  2. When have you, like Joseph, had life not go as planned? How did this make you feel? Did it impact your relationship with God?
  3. Joseph’s resolve quickly evolved as soon as God got involved, but that didn’t make the path ahead of Joseph any easier. When God has closed doors and / or opened new ones for you, are you quick to adjust to these new plans or do you push back?
  4. Pastor Kevin led us to Isaiah 55:8-9 (give it a quick read), do you find this truth about God faith-building or frustrating? Why?
  5. In light of Isaiah 55:8-9, we know we won’t have all the answers. In these times of considering amidst confusion, what steps can we take to move toward hope and not doubt?
  6. One definition of the Greek word used for “considered” in verse 20 is “agitation of spirit”. Sometimes the confusion we feel leads to agitation as we work through a problem. Do you think God is okay with our being agitated at his plans? How might we properly address this agitation with God?
  7. Pastor Kevin noted that the angel of the Lord offered Joseph no proof or evidence, but he offered hope. What was the hope offered to Joseph? How does this hope carry you forward in your own times of confusion?
  8. Verses 22-23 tell us that the virgin birth was a fulfillment of Isaiah’s prophecy some 700 years earlier (Isaiah 7:14). How does the truth that God keeps his promises and that all the prophetic words of the Bible will be fulfilled impact how you handle times of confusion?
  9. Isaiah 7:14 says “Behold, the virgin shall conceive and hear a son, and they shall call his name Immanuel”. This name Immanuel means God with us, and it speaks to the character of the son to be born, not a literal first name. How has God been Immanuel in your life?
  10. God called Joseph to a hard thing, he must have known that, but verse 24 shows us that he immediately obeyed. Do you find this level of faith difficult in times of confusion?
  11. In whatever confusing situation you presently find yourself, what step of obedience is the Lord calling you to take?
